Under Attack? Call +1 (989) 300-0998

What is Web application security?

Ensuring Secure Web Experience: Understanding the Critical Role of Web Application Security in Cybersecurity

Web Application Security is a critical aspect of information security relating to the integrated measures and protocols put in place to secure application software from any form of cyber threats throughout its lifecycle. Application security involves ensuring that the software developed or acquired doesn't contain inherent vulnerabilities that could potentially compromise sensitive data and software functionality through cyber-attacks.

New, dynamic and complex applications are frequently developed, providing more loopholes that unscrupulous hackers are continually exploiting. Now more than ever, businesses' digital arsenals, including their network of interconnected software applications, are under constant threat. As the web applications became more integrated and complex, risks of security breaches increased significantly. This has brought web application security to the forefront as a necessary measure to ensure the confidentiality, integrity, and availability (CIA) of information handled by these applications.

Web Application security addresses the vulnerabilities associated with myriad threats including injection attacks, cross-site scripting (XSS), insecure direct object references, security misconfigurations, cross-site request forgery (CSRF), and unvalidated redirects and forwards, among others. Such threats could result in disastrous consequences including the unauthorized manipulation of data, stealing of confidential information, and disruption of application services.

The essence of web application security, therefore, revolves around developing secure coding standards, mitigating vulnerabilities through proper security testing, and implementing robust security mechanisms. It addresses security at different levels of the application lifecycle - right from the development, through testing, deployment, and maintenance phases.

The practice of ensuring robust web application security should be integral in an organization's security policy and applies both to open source and in-house developed applications. the growing demand for web application security coincides with the increasing compliance requirements- governed by laws and standards such as GDPR, CCPA, or PCI DSS- that businesses must meet to protect consumer data.

Typically, web application security involves the use of various tools and techniques to protect the web application. The use of firewalls, antivirus and anti-malware solutions are commonplace, serving to protect the application data from malware and other types of cyber-attacks. Tools like Web application firewalls (WAFs) makes it easy to identify and block different types of web application threats.

Another typical example of web application security is the utilization of intrusion detection systems (IDS) and intrusion prevention systems (IPS). These systems aid in the detection and prevention of unauthorized access and malicious activities on the application. For instance, IDS systems can closely monitor changes in network traffic and flag anomalies. An IPS, on the other hand, can go beyond detection and stop or minimize attacks by controlling the access to the application's resources.

Web Application Penetration Testing (WAPT) is another essential tool that identifies weaknesses in a web application before any potential attacker does. Applications are systematically tested to spot any weaknesses that a cyber criminal could use to cause harm to an organization.

Effective web application security also involves ongoing monitoring and maintaining logs of application activities to flag any security incidents and facilitate the quick resolution. regular security audits can help identify any lapses and lead towards remedial measures to prevent potential cyber-attacks.

With the tearing pace of advancements in technology, the rise in cyber-attacks cannot be overlooked. The demand for Web Application security increases as the complexity of web applications continues to increase. The goal should be a methodical, comprehensive, and proactive approach to web application security designed to identify and steadily mitigate potential threats. A balanced combination of preventative and reactive strategies, supported by robust cybersecurity tools and an enlightened understanding of the pertinent threats, can help an organization uphold secure and reliable applications. Remember, web application security is not about achieving perfection but reducing risks to acceptable levels. It is an unconventional approach, turning the challenging into feasible, the "not secure" into the "secure."

What is Web application security? Ensuring Web Application Integrity

Web application security FAQs

What is web application security?

Web application security is a branch of cybersecurity that focuses on protecting web applications from unauthorized access, modification, or destruction. It involves identifying and mitigating potential vulnerabilities or weaknesses in the application's code or infrastructure to prevent cyber attacks.

What are the common types of web application security threats?

Common types of web application security threats include cross-site scripting (XSS), SQL injection, server-side request forgery (SSRF), cross-site request forgery (CSRF), and file inclusion vulnerabilities. These threats can lead to data breaches, unauthorized data access, or even total system compromise.

How can I improve web application security?

To improve web application security, you should implement strict authentication and access control policies, continuously monitor system logs for suspicious activity, keep software and security patches up-to-date, and perform regular vulnerability assessments and penetration testing. Additional measures such as firewalls, intrusion detection systems, and web application firewalls can also help mitigate potential threats.

Why is web application security important?

Web application security is important because web applications are the primary target for cybercriminals seeking to steal sensitive information or damage systems. A successful attack on a web application could result in data breaches, financial losses, reputational damage, and even legal liabilities. Securing web applications is crucial for protecting sensitive data and maintaining the privacy, integrity, and availability of online resources.

| A || B || C || D || E || F || G || H || I || J || K || L || M |
| N || O || P || Q || R || S || T || U || V || W || X || Y || Z |
 | 1 || 2 || 3 || 4 || 7 || 8 |